Compare all specifications:
1976 Lancia Gamma | 2007 Mercedes-Benz E | |
Make | Lancia |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| Gamma | E |
Year Released | 1976 | 2007 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2484 cc | 5437 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 3 valves |
Horse Power | 138 HP | 469 HP |
Engine RPM | 5400 RPM | 6100 RPM |
Torque | 208 Nm | 700 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 2650 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 102.2 mm | 97 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 75.9 mm | 92 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1320 kg | 1835 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4590 mm | 4860 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1740 mm | 1440 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1830 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2680 mm | 2860 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 59 L | 80 L |
